How To Get Soft Lips In 12 Simple Steps

The skin that covers your lips can be tough to care for since it’s some of the thinnest skin found on your body.

While certain parts of your face like your cheeks have as many as 16 layers of skin, your lips only have four or five layers. That’s why things like smoker’s lines and lip lines are so quick to happen.

But there’s good news! We’ve put together a list of super-easy treatments so you can have gorgeous lips all the time. Here’s how to get soft lips in 12 simple steps.

1. Keep Your Lips Moist
Seems like a no-brainer, right? Of course, it’s important to keep your lips moist! The question is: how?

Start with the basics! Use lip balm frequently throughout the day. We suggest applying a little bit every time you use the bathroom. This is helpful in two ways.

First, it helps you remember to reapply every few hours. Second, it’s best to apply lip balm when your hands are clean (since you’re touching your lips, of course!). So when you’ve finished washing your hands, you can apply your lip balm!

2. Choose A Lip Balm With SPF
If you’re lucky enough to never have gotten sunburn on your lips, well, let us be the ones to tell you it is the worst! It’s both painful and unsightly.

Imagine the worst case of chapped lips you’ve ever had, and multiply that by ten. It’s that bad.

So what’s the solution? Choose a lip balm with SPF! This will prevent the sun’s UV rays from damaging your delicate lips, which keeps them soft and smooth. 

3. Wear The Right Lipstick
Not all lipsticks are created equal. Some of them contain ingredients that can be harmful, like parabens, for example.

On the other hand, some lipsticks are made from natural ingredients like plant oils or beeswax-and use natural coloring. If possible, go with one of these lipsticks.

You can also try to find a lipstick that contains vitamins or other moisturizing ingredients. This will keep your lips soft and moist while also providing the color you’re craving.

4. Use Lip Products Without Added Flavors And Fragrances
Flavors and fragrances seem wonderful but may actually damage your skin. This includes lip both balms and lipsticks with flavor or fragrance.

The ingredients used to give lip products their delicious fragrances and flavors are often chemical-based ingredients that might irritate and dry out your lips. It’s best to avoid them altogether.

5. Avoid Biting And Licking Your Lips
To achieve soft, kissable lips, you need to be gentle! This means no biting or licking your lips. Biting causes damage (for obvious reasons), while licking your lips can actually remove moisture and dry your lips out.

6. Make A Simple Lip Scrub
Yep, you read that right. Make a lip scrub! Dead skin can build up on your lips, just like anywhere else on your face, so it’s important to gently scrub it away.

You only need a few basic household ingredients to make one at home. The most basic lip scrub is just one teaspoon of honey and one half-teaspoon of sugar.

Mix those two ingredients together, and then rub it on your lips with clean hands. Rinse it all off with cold water after one or two minutes. That’s all there is to it!

7. Exfoliate Your Lips With A Toothbrush
If you’re skeptical of the whole lip scrub thing, you can also exfoliate your lips with a soft toothbrush. It might feel a little strange at first, but it will help get rid of dry, flaky skin.

The result? Younger, more vibrant skin on your lips! Simply take a toothbrush with soft bristles, wet it with warm water, and gently rub it on your lips for one to two minutes.

8. Make A Homemade Lip Mask
The most basic lip masks only need two ingredients. Here are a few easy suggestions: 

One teaspoon of honey and one teaspoon of lemon juice
● One teaspoon of yogurt and one teaspoon of turmeric powder
● One teaspoon of olive oil and one teaspoon of aloe vera gel

All of these lip masks are amazing options, but it’s definitely not an exhaustive list. Get creative and start experimenting! There are tons of lip masks waiting to make your lips soft and supple.

9. Eat Well And Drink Lots Of Water
This is a crucial step to achieving smooth, soft lips. Keep a healthy, anti-aging diet complete with plenty of superfoods, and drink at least 64 ounces of water each day. This will help you look and feel younger!

10. Apply Petroleum Jelly Before You Go To Bed
To give your lips extra protection, apply a thin layer of good, old-fashioned petroleum jelly to them before you go to sleep. Petroleum jelly is what’s known as an occlusive agent.

This basically means it forms a barrier on your skin that keeps hydration and moisture locked in. While you don’t want to just use petroleum jelly on your lips, using it at night is an effective way to get that softness you want.

11. Get Your Beauty Rest
Ahh, beauty sleep—the easiest and most pleasant way to keep your skin soft and smooth. If you’re wondering how to get soft lips, follow these simple sleep tips:

Sleep on your back to avoid rubbing and damaging your lips and facial skin.
Run a humidifier while you sleep to keep your lips soft and moist.
Get at least six hours of sleep each night. Seven or eight hours is even better!
Beauty sleep is one treatment for soft lips that we don’t think you’ll mind committing to.

12. Relax!
Our final tip on how to get soft lips is to simply relax! We mean this both literally and metaphorically.

Literally, because it’s best to keep your mouth and lip muscles relaxed whenever possible. If you keep these muscles contracted or use them often to repeat facial expressions, you’re more likely to end up with frustrating laugh lines or smile lines. So relax and try to keep your lip muscles loose!

We mean relax metaphorically, too, because you’ll need to be patient while you wait for the previous 11 treatments to show results. They’re all effective tips, but you might not see instant results.
